TOP PGP CORPORATION EXECUTIVE JOINS TECHNET'S CEO
CYBERSECURITY TASK FORCE
Phillip M. Dunkelberger brings information security expertise to
bipartisan efforts to strengthen national security
Palo Alto, CA/12 May, 2003 – PGP Corporation, the recognized leader in secure messaging and data storage, announced today that its CEO, Phillip Dunkelberger, has joined TechNet's CEO Cybersecurity Task Force. TechNet is an executive network that promotes economic and technological growth by advocating a targeted policy agenda through strong relationships with government policymakers. It includes more than 150 chief executive officers and senior partners in the fields of information technology, biotechnology, venture capital, investment banking, and law.
The CEO Cybersecurity Task Force helps to promote sound policy and best practices in network security as well as support public-private efforts to protect the Internet. Its members represent leading computer networking, hardware, software, and electronic security companies, including HP, Netegrity, RSA Security, Symantec, VeriSign, and Wind River Systems.
"I look forward to working with my peers in achieving key Task Force initiatives this year," says Dunkelberger. "I am pleased to dedicate time and input to critical policymaking and to promoting best practices in data security."
As part of the Task Force, Dunkelberger will participate in a range of activities, including meeting face-to-face with government and political leaders, advocating public policies that strengthen the innovation economy, networking with other industry executives, and strengthening financial support of political candidates.
Task Force initiatives include a challenge to companies to meet a cybersecurity baseline within a specific timeframe, and to create a forum on regulatory and legal developments regarding information sharing by high-tech companies with appropriate government bodies and industry organizations.
Dunkelberger has more than 22 years of technology experience and extensive information security industry expertise. Directly before taking the helm of PGP Corporation in 2002, he served as Entrepreneur-in-Residence at DCM-Doll Capital Management (DCM). Prior to DCM, he was President and CEO of Embark, a Web-based recruitment and admissions software company. Prior to Embark, he was President and COO of Vantive Corporation, a vendor of enterprise CRM software products. He also previously served as CEO of PGP, Inc., when it was a private company, and as Vice President of Sales at Symantec. He serves on Horn Group's Advisory Council and is a member of Project Arena's Advisory Board
